Home »
Think Twice

Think Twice, Author at Afropami - Page 266 of 300

Senth – Jealous

Senth, a phenomenally talented Nigerian artist, producer, and songwriter, has just released an enthralling new sizzling tune titled “Jealous.” At some…

Odeal – Soh-Soh

The highly anticipated new single “SohSoh” by the famous Nigerian artist Odeal was a smashing success upon its release. At…

Labisi – Yahweh

Labisi, a female gospel singer and songwriter of extraordinary skill, recently dropped her breathtaking gospel smash single “Yahweh.” At some…

JahPlaka – Solitude Ft. Shado Vybz

On this one-of-a-kind track titled “Solitude,” the highly regarded Ghanaian musician JahPlaka showcased his extraordinary talent. Continuing the class with…

JZyNO – Mood Ft. Khaid

Thrilling number one The new, mesmerising hit track “Mood” by Ghanaian music destination and composer Jzyno electrified the music nation….

Terry G – Choke

Terry G, a phenomenally talented musician and songwriter, has added a glimmer to the campaign with his new smash single…

Zoro – Egowo

The incredibly talented Nigerian Igbo/English rapper, composer, and performer Zoro has released a new sizzling single dubbed “Egowo,” which is sure…

Dahvi – Opinion

The incredible “Teacher” further establishes Dahvi’s place as one of the greatest vocalists of all time, and the Nigerian musician…

Chella – Broke

Chella Boi, a vibrant and highly regarded musician from Nigeria, has returned with a new sizzling tune called “Broke.” At some…

Kusah – Rafiki

Kusah, a seasoned Tanzanian musician and performer, has recently dropped a new scorching single dubbed “Rafiki.” At some point, you should…

Kdee – Hadithi

The debut captivating album “Hadithi” was recently launched by Kdee, a famous Tanzanian music prodigy, artist, and musician. At some…

Bhadboi OML – Shkran Lak

A brand new outstanding single dubbed “Shkran Lak” was recently released by the amazingly brilliant and rapidly rising Nigerian musical prodigy…

Tekno – No Forget

Tekno, a multi-award-winning musician from Nigeria, has unearthed a new musical treat titled “No Forget.” At some point, you should…

Tekno – Gon Gon

Tekno, a Nigerian music producer, composer, and tremendously talented singer, returns with a new sparkling tune titled “Gon Gon.” At…

ODUMODUBLVCK – Not All That

The new, revolutionary single “Not All That” by the seasoned Nigerian rap master and performer ODUMODUBLVCK has stunned his legion…

Zoro Swagbag – EGOWO

Another remarkable record, “EGOWO,” has been released by the extremely talented indigenous rap master, musician, and artist Zoro Swagbag of…

Harteez – No ft. Lil Frosh

“No” is the name of Harteez’s latest stunning single, which features the singing skills of Lil Frosh, a DMW signee, and…

`; adContainer.appendChild(script); // Display the ad container (if it was hidden) adContainer.style.display = 'block'; // Store the current time localStorage.setItem(LAST_AD_DISPLAY_KEY, Date.now()); } } function canShowAd() { const lastDisplayTime = localStorage.getItem(LAST_AD_DISPLAY_KEY); if (!lastDisplayTime) { // No previous display time, so we can show the ad return true; } const currentTime = Date.now(); const timeElapsed = currentTime - parseInt(lastDisplayTime, 10); return timeElapsed >= AD_DISPLAY_INTERVAL; } // Check on page load and delay ad appearance document.addEventListener('DOMContentLoaded', () => { if (canShowAd()) { setTimeout(() => { showVignetteAd(); }, DELAY_TIME); } else { // Optionally, if you want to hide the ad container initially if not eligible document.getElementById(AD_ZONE_ID).style.display = 'none'; } }); // You could also set up a recurring check if the user stays on the page for a long time // However, vignette ads are typically shown on page load or navigation. // If you need a persistent check *while on the same page*, uncomment the following: /* setInterval(() => { if (canShowAd()) { showVignetteAd(); } }, 60 * 1000); // Check every minute if an ad can be shown */